W: Mr. Smith, is the number of complaints increasing or decreasing?
M: There was a slight decrease last year. The highest number of complaints was two years ago when we received 7,300.
W: Does the reduction mean that the quality of goods and services is improving?
M: I don’t think so. It’s probably due to the poor economic situation. Most people are simply buying less.
W: Is there any change in the nature of the complaints?
M: Not really. People are still complaining about the same things.
W: What do they complain about most often?
M: Electrical appliances. Last year, we received 1,809 complaints about them—25% of all complaints. Then there are complaints about travel agencies, photographic and sound equipment, and clothing—in that order.
W: What sort of complaints do you get about travel agencies?
M: Oh, they include anything from air tickets to accommodation.
W: Are most of the complaints justified?
M: About 90% of the complaints about travel agencies are justified. In other areas, investigation of about 50% of the complaints reveals some kind of business malpractice, but overall about 30% of the complaints are due to misunderstandings on the part of the consumer: the rest are too vague to be worth following up.
W: How long does it take you to complete an investigation of a complaint?
M: About 2 to 3 weeks for a proper investigation. We really need more staff.
W: Thank you, Mr. Smith.
M: My pleasure.
